Just alright.
The cymbals are reasonably good. However considering the current price of Zildjian ZBT cymbals i definately made the wrong choice. Since they are brass not bronze they are quite dull, the cymbals are thick and heavy which means you have to really smash them to get a nice tone out of them, hitting them lightly just doesnt work. Theyre worth the money, but if i had the second chance i wouldnt have bought them.

Good sound and good value
This set of cymbals is ideal for drummers from beginner level up to semi-pro level and can be used for a variety of musical styles for live playing or for studio work. The considerably more expensive Paiste 2002 and Paiste Signature cymbals are perhaps more appropriate for more accomplished players and full-time professionals but the lower-budget PST3 cymbals (there is also a PST5 range but those cymbals cost a bit more than the PST3 ones) offer good value for money and are perfect to start off with if you are new to the world of drumming or if, like me, you have returned to drumming after a long break from it and you want to gradually get back into it again.I use these cymbals on my drum kit when I practice at home and I have also used them on recordings in my home studio and they sound pretty good. I like to play different styles of music including rock 'n' roll, country, rock and pop and the Paiste PST3 cymbals are more than adequate for these types of music.This universal set includes two 14" Hi-Hat cymbals (Top and Bottom), a 16" Crash and a 20" Ride - the basic set-up that you need to start playing. The PST3 range also includes a 10" Splash, a 14" Crash, an 18" Crash-Ride and an 18" China Type so you can expand your cymbal set-up if you want to.
